This week, my attention was fully focused on creating and finishing my modernized version of the “We Can Do It” advertisement. My aim for this advertisement was not to change the model in it, rather to change how she appeared. I wanted her appearance to match what someone in modern day may look like and obviously would not be found in the 1940s. However, due to life getting in the way this week, I have not currently finished this advertisement. I plan to hopefully have the advertisement finished either later tonight or Wednesday. Below I am sharing the original “We Can Do It” advertisement and compared with my rough draft, modernized version. In my current rough draft, the model has a beanie with white polka dots, arm tattoos, a plaid shirt, an earring, a nose ring, and two rings on her hand.
Currently moving forward, I need to do some minor edits to the modernized version of “We Can Do it”. For example, I need to edit the plaid around the shirt creases so it can look more natural. I also need to edit the beanie, so that it matches the aesthetic of the art. I’m saving the beanie for last though, because the final design has to be absolutely finalized due to its process.
